摘要:
A cannula and method for tracheotomy patient respiratory muscle exercise extubation are disclosed. The cannula comprises a cannula body. The cannula body comprises a cannula head (1) and a catheter (2) which is connected with the cannula head (1). The cannula head (1) is a three-way pipe, at one end of which is arranged a cannula cap (3). A catheter head (5) connected with the catheter (2) is arranged at another end of the cannula head (1). Another end of the cannula head (1) is a passage (6) connected with trachea incision position of a patient, and a channel (4) connected with an oxygen-supplying catheter is arranged on the catheter (2). During usage, volume of the whole cannula of the patient is increased step by step, namely dead space volume of the patient is increased, and the patient is enabled to gradually exercise endurance of the respiratory muscle. The cannula is removed and the trachea incision is sealed when the patient can breathe by bearing dead space volume load of about 150 ml so as to recover the physiological status. The method is simple and has high practical value.
